Kidnapped Sar-i-Pul passengers released

SAR-I-PUL (Pajhwok): Eight passengers abducted by Taliban on Bulkhab-Sancharak highway in northern Sar-i-Pul province have been released following hectic efforts by local elders, officials said Tuesday.

Assadullah Khuram, provincial council member, told Pajhwok Afghan News three of the abducted men had been released last week and the rest released recently.

Khuram said the Bukhab-Sancharak highway had become insecure over the last one year and has witnessed many kidnapping cases. “If the government does not pay attention to this area security situation tends to worsen,” he warned.

Sayed Ibrahim, a local elder who mediated the release of abducted persons with Taliban, said: “Taliban had warned the Balkhab residents not to cooperate with the government.”

Mohammad Haidar, one of the released passengers, said they were kidnapped without any reason.
